The Kansas City police academy under construction in the Northland has its problems, including cost overruns of more than $8 million and millions more for unplanned road costs.
Strange, it seems like $8 million over-budget is some kind of crime.



The City was looking at property in the sixth district to build the academy - property the owners were going to donate with good access to major highways.
